PlacodermataPlacodermata Plac`o*der"ma*ta, n. pl. [NL.] (Paleon.)
Same as Placodermi. PlacodermiPlacodermi Plac`o*der"mi, n. pl. [NL., fr. Gr. ?, ?, a tablet
+ ? skin.] (Paleon.)
An extinct group of fishes, supposed to be ganoids. The body
and head were covered with large bony plates. See Illust.
under Pterichthys, and Coccosteus. Placoganoid

PlacophoraPlacophora Pla*coph"o*ra, n. pl. [NL., from Gr. ?, ?, tablet +
? to bear.] (Zo["o]l.)
A division of gastropod Mollusca, including the chitons. The
back is covered by eight shelly plates. Called also
Polyplacophora. See Illust. under Chiton, and
Isopleura. PolyplacophoraPlacophora Pla*coph"o*ra, n. pl. [NL., from Gr. ?, ?, tablet +
